In what ways can brands ensure their message remains culturally sensitive and inclusive when targeting diverse language-speaking audiences?

Brands can ensure their message remains culturally sensitive and inclusive when targeting diverse language-speaking audiences by conducting thorough research on the cultural norms, values, and language preferences of the specific audience they are targeting. They should also work with local experts or translators who understand the nuances of the language and culture to ensure accurate and respectful communication. Additionally, brands should be open to feedback and willing to make adjustments to their messaging based on the input of the target audience to ensure it resonates with them in a meaningful way.
